Over the past 30 years, there have been 38 property sales recorded in the HP4 3PY postcode area. The highest sale price reached £950,000, while the most recent sale was for a detached house sold in August 2025 for £770,000.
The estimated average property value in HP4 3PY currently stands at £714,416, which is approximately 8.1%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£7,529.
Property prices in HP4 3PY have risen by 6.7% over the past year , with a total increase of 20.7% over the past five years , and a long-term rise of 58% over the past decade .
The most common type of property sold in the area is semi-detached, making up around 66% of transactions , followed by detached.
Housing in HP4 3PY is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 100% of homes being lived in by the owners.
